Intro


As a house owner, recognizing indications that show your home demands prompt plumbing attention is vital for avoiding pricey damage and trouble. Let's check out several of the leading signs you must never ever neglect.

Lowered Water Pressure


One of one of the most common indications of plumbing problems is lowered water pressure. If you see a considerable decrease in water pressure in your taps or showerheads, it might signal underlying problems such as pipe leaks, mineral build-up, or problems with the water supply line.

Parasite Infestations


Insects such as cockroaches, rodents, and insects are attracted to wetness and water resources, making water leakages and broken pipelines excellent reproducing premises. If you see a rise in parasite task, maybe an indicator of plumbing concerns that require to be resolved.

Undesirable Odors


Foul odors emanating from drains or sewer lines are not only unpleasant but also a measure of plumbing issues. Drain odors may suggest a harmed sewage system line or a dried-out P-trap, while mildewy scents might indicate mold and mildew development from water leakages.

Visible Water Damages


Water discolorations on wall surfaces or ceilings, in addition to mold or mildew development, are clear indications of water leaks that require prompt focus. Neglecting these signs can lead to architectural damages, endangered indoor air quality, and expensive repair work.

Strange Noises


Gurgling, knocking, or whistling noises coming from your plumbing system are not normal and must be checked out quickly. These noises could be brought on by problems such as air in the pipes, loose installations, or water hammer-- a phenomenon where water circulation is suddenly quit.

Foundation Cracks


Cracks in your house's foundation might be a sign of underlying plumbing concerns, particularly if they accompany water-related troubles inside your home. Water leakages from pipelines or drain lines can trigger dirt disintegration, resulting in foundation negotiation and fractures.

Slow Water drainage


Slow drain is one more warning that should not be neglected. If water takes longer than common to drain from sinks, showers, or tubs, it can indicate a clog in the pipes. Neglecting this issue could result in finish clogs and possible water damage.

Unexpected Boost in Water Expenses


If you observe an abrupt spike in your water bills without a corresponding boost in use, it's a solid sign of hidden leaks. Also small leaks can squander considerable quantities of water with time, causing filled with air water costs.

HOW TO KNOW IF YOUR HOUSE NEEDS PLUMBING MAINTENANCE?


Your home’s plumbing system plays a vital role in ensuring the smooth flow of water and maintaining a comfortable living environment. However, over time, wear and tear can occur, leading to plumbing issues that can disrupt your daily routine. To avoid costly repairs and unexpected emergencies, regular plumbing maintenance is essential. If you are asking how to know if your house needs a plumbing maintenance, here are some key signs to watch for and maintenance tips to keep your home’s water systems in excellent condition.


Watch for Warning Signs.


Several indicators can suggest that your home needs plumbing maintenance. These signs include slow drainage, low water pressure, recurring leaks, foul odors, and unusual sounds coming from the pipes. Pay attention to these warnings as they can indicate underlying issues that require immediate attention.


Schedule Regular Inspections.


Preventive maintenance is crucial to catch plumbing problems before they escalate. Consider scheduling regular inspections with a professional plumber who can assess your plumbing system for any hidden leaks, corrosion, or potential issues. Regular inspections can help you identify problems early on, saving you from costly repairs and water damage.


Maintain Drainage Systems.


Clogged drains are a common plumbing issue that can lead to water backups and other complications. Avoid pouring grease, coffee grounds, or other debris down the drain, and use drain covers to prevent hair and debris from entering the pipes. Regularly clean your drains using natural remedies or approved drain cleaners to keep them clear. Winterize Your Plumbing.


In colder climates, freezing temperatures can cause pipes to burst, leading to significant water damage. Before the winter season arrives, insulate exposed pipes, disconnect outdoor hoses, and consider installing pipe insulation sleeves. Taking these preventive measures can protect your plumbing system during freezing weather.


Regular plumbing maintenance is essential for a well-functioning home. By paying attention to warning signs, scheduling inspections, maintaining drainage systems, and winterizing your plumbing, you can prevent costly repairs and ensure a smoothly running water system. Remember, proactive maintenance is the key to a hassle-free and functional home.
